What moves the price on a 2020 Nissan Frontier

The $21,033–$24,206 typical range isn't randomness — two factors explain most of it:

Mileage
Biggest factor
up to $9,576

Asking prices run about $25,890 at 15K–30K miles and fall to $16,314 over 105K miles — roughly $1,100 for every 10,000 miles.

Trim
up to $8,547

The S typically asks $17,450, while the PRO-4X asks $25,997 — same year, same market.

Frequently asked questions

Why do 2020 Nissan Frontier prices range from $17,894 to $27,919 in North Carolina?

The spread comes down to configuration and mileage: higher-mileage, base-configuration examples sit near the low end, while low-mileage and premium configurations reach the top. Half of all listings fall between $21,033 and $24,206 — see the mileage and trim breakdowns above for where a specific vehicle lands.

How much should mileage change the price of a 2020 Nissan Frontier?

Expect roughly $1,100 less for every 10,000 miles on the odometer. A 60K-mile example should cost about $3,300 less than a 30K-mile one of the same trim — check the fair-price-by-mileage table above for your band.

Do Nissan Frontier prices in North Carolina differ from the rest of the country?

Yes. The average in North Carolina is $22,833, which is $969 above the national average of $21,864. Local supply, demand and transport costs all play a part.

How we calculate these prices

We track 18 active listings for this vehicle across dealer sites nationwide, updated every day. Average and median are computed from real asking prices on live listings. We exclude the top and bottom 2% of prices to remove data errors, salvage titles, and monthly-payment figures posted as if they were sale prices. Prices reflect dealer asking prices — not final sale prices — and exclude taxes, fees, and incentives. Trim and mileage move the price more than any other factor; see the breakdowns above.
